BERLIN / LONDON (IT BOLTWISE) – A new startup is causing a stir in Germany: LAP Coffee offers cheap coffee and is receiving mixed reactions. While some welcome the affordability, others see traditional coffee culture under threat.

In Germany, it is not uncommon for new business ideas to encounter resistance, especially if they challenge existing traditions. LAP Coffee, a startup by Ralph Hage and Tonalli Arreola, has done just that by offering espresso for 1.50 euros and cappuccino for 2.50 euros. These prices have sparked heated debate, ranging from calls for boycotts to moral concerns.
The reactions to LAP Coffee are varied. Some critics argue that the startup increases pressure on smaller cafes and threatens traditional coffee culture. Others see the cheap offer as a welcome alternative for those who cannot afford expensive coffee specialties every day. This controversy shows how deeply rooted the coffee culture is in Germany and how sensitive the issue of pricing in the catering industry can be.
Another aspect that is causing discussion is the fact that there are investors behind LAP Coffee. In Germany, this is often viewed critically, as many people have the idea that a company should grow on its own initiative and without external financial support. But the founders of LAP Coffee argue that investments are necessary to realize innovative ideas and be successful in the long term.
The debate about LAP Coffee also sheds light on the challenges that startups face in Germany. While innovative ideas and business models are encouraged, there is often a reluctance to make changes that challenge established structures. This dynamic is not just limited to the coffee industry, but reflects a broader discussion about innovation and tradition in the German economy.
